The American Battlefield Trust was $27,000 short of projected revenue for its effort to save 128 acres of Civil War Battlefield in Perryville, Kentucky, in the fall of 2019. As this particular track of land would essentially complete the preservation of the Perryville site – the last piece of the puzzle – they had to figure out a way.

Ford will idle its Kentucky plant this week amid semiconductor shortage

The Verge

Ford will idle its plant in Kentucky for a week as the automotive industry grapples with a shortage of semiconductors, ABC News reported The automaker’s assembly plant in Louisville produces the Ford Escape and Lincoln Corsair SUVs, and employs about 3,900 hourly workers, according to CNBC.
